Media entrepreneur Juvaiś Dunn was born and raised in the coastal province of KwaZulu-Natal in South Africa. As a little boy growing up in a farming community, Juvaiś had a passion for storytelling and everything visual.
After completing his matric, Juvaiś attend AFDA for a year and then he went on to study Marketing at Boston Media House and in 2011 he joined a marketing company in Johannesburg where he worked as a marketing assistant, though he knew that he was destined to become an entrepreneur.
Driven by his love to use visuals to tell compelling stories and the desire to be a successful entrepreneur, Juvaiś and his business partner Kgosana Monchusi in 2012 began the journey of their dream when they launched Weldun Media as co-founders. The wholly black-owned production company is focussed on telling original African stories or narratives that capture the emotions of its audience.
Since its inception, the agile Weldun Media which has grown in leaps and bounds, working with both local and international brands and broadcasters such as BET, MTV, Comedy Central, e Extra to name a few. Weldun Media is well positioned to become a global production company with the aim of creating world class African content and telling the African story to the rest of the world.As the managing director at Weldun Media, Juvaiś is responsible for managing business operations and client relations.
